1. Cost-Effective Energy
One of the most significant advantages of natural gas for homes is its affordability. Natural gas is typically less expensive than electricity and heating oil, which means homeowners can save money on their energy bills each month. According to energy experts, natural gas heating can be as much as 50% cheaper than electric heating, making it an attractive option for households aiming to reduce their overall energy expenses.
2. Reliable and Consistent Heating
Natural gas provides a dependable, consistent source of heat during the colder months. Unlike electric systems, which can be prone to outages, natural gas heating continues to function during power failures, keeping homes warm even when the grid goes down. With natural gas, homeowners can rely on uninterrupted heating, which is especially important during winter storms and extreme weather conditions.
3. Environmental Benefits
Natural gas is a cleaner-burning fossil fuel compared to coal and oil, emitting fewer carbon dioxide (CO2) emissions when used for heating and cooking. For those concerned about their carbon footprint, natural gas provides an eco-friendly alternative that supports sustainable living. By burning cleaner than other fossil fuels, it helps reduce air pollution and contributes to a healthier environment for families and communities.

5. Versatility of Use
Natural gas isn’t just for heating—it can power a variety of household appliances, including water heaters, ovens, dryers, and fireplaces. By using natural gas for multiple applications, homeowners can simplify their energy needs while also taking advantage of the fuel's lower cost and high efficiency. Additionally, because natural gas appliances tend to last longer and require less maintenance, homeowners can enjoy dependable service for years.
